Oedema caused by anti-depressant

by Sandie
(Leicestershire)

I wonder if anyone else has got this condition from taking a prescribed anti-depressant called Mirtazapene? I was on this drug for 3 years ....in the first year I put on a stone but my GP said not to worry as long as I was getting better. The second year another stone and again the same response. So when my ankles, kness and thighs severely swelled up for no apparent reason Iweighed myself and yes! another stone heavier but this time I was told I was fat! but referred me to the loros clinic, (which was very scary because I knew it was the cancer charoty hospice!)My shins were painful to touch and no matter what blood tests I had, nothing was wrong. Eventually my psychiatrist said he was concerned about my legs because Mirtazapene is known to cause odema.(I'd never heard of it)
Anyway after coming off the tablet within 5 days the swelling began to subside and now (nearly 3 months later) and having been to the Lymphoedema Clinic at LOROS HOSPICE in Leicester I am beginning to improve.......my mood went right down after my change of tablets and it has taken 3 changes of medication, and an exercise bike in short 5 min sessions to get me nearly back to normal!
